Understanding the Mechanics of Phone Bill Deposits
The core principle behind using your mobile phone to deposit funds into an online casino is remarkably straightforward. Instead of directly using your credit or debit card, or even an e-wallet, you're essentially charging the deposit amount to your monthly mobile bill, or deducting it from your prepaid credit balance. This is facilitated by a number of third-party payment processors, acting as intermediaries between the casino and your mobile carrier. These processors include names like Boku, Payforit, and Zimpler, each with slightly different functionalities and availability across various networks and regions. The casino doesn’t receive your bank details directly, enhancing your security.
When you select pay by phone casino as your preferred deposit method, you'll typically be prompted to enter your phone number. A verification code will then be sent to your device via SMS, which you'll need to confirm the transaction. This added step ensures that the payment is authorized by the legitimate owner of the phone number. The transaction speeds are usually instant, letting you start playing almost immediately. Many providers also offer limits on transaction amounts, which can be a useful tool for managing your spending and preventing accidental overspending. It's worth noting that while deposits are often instant, withdrawals through phone bill payment are rarely supported, necessitating alternative methods for cashing out any winnings.
How Payment Processors Work
The payment processors operate by integrating directly with mobile network operators. When you initiate a deposit, the processor communicates with your carrier to verify your account and available balance (or credit limit). Once validated, the charge is added to your bill, and the casino receives confirmation of the successful transaction. These processors adhere to strict security standards, often employing encryption and tokenization technologies to protect your financial information. The fees charged by these processors are typically absorbed by the casino or included in the overall transaction cost, meaning that players generally don't incur any extra charges for using this payment method. However, always check the casino’s terms and conditions to confirm.
Different processors operate in different countries, so availability will vary depending on your location. Boku is one of the most widely recognized and accepted, operating in numerous countries worldwide. Payforit is commonly used in the UK and is often supported by major mobile networks. Zimpler, while more popular in Scandinavian countries, is expanding its reach and offering innovative features like direct bank transfers via mobile. Understanding the specific processor used by your chosen casino can help you navigate the process more efficiently and understand any potential limitations or requirements.

Potential Drawbacks and Considerations
While offering numerous advantages, the pay by phone casino option isn't without its potential downsides. The most significant limitation is the inability to withdraw funds back to your phone bill. This means you’ll need to use an alternative method, like a bank transfer or e-wallet, to cash out your winnings. This can be inconvenient for some players, as it requires them to register and verify additional accounts. Another consideration is the deposit limits, which are typically lower compared to other payment methods. This might be restrictive for high-rollers who prefer to deposit larger sums of money.
Transaction fees can also be a concern, although most casinos and payment processors don't charge extra fees for using this method. However, it's always prudent to check the terms and conditions to ensure you're aware of any potential charges. Furthermore, availability can vary depending on your mobile carrier and location. Not all networks support phone bill payments, and some casinos may not accept this method in certain regions. Finally, ensuring responsible gambling is paramount, and the convenience of this method could potentially encourage impulsive spending if not managed carefully.
Understanding Transaction Limits and Fees
The deposit limits for phone bill payments typically range from £10 to £30 per transaction, with a monthly cap of £240 in the United Kingdom. These limits are set by mobile network operators to promote responsible gambling and prevent excessive spending. While these limits can be beneficial for some, they may be restrictive for players who wish to deposit larger amounts. It’s essential to be aware of these limits before you start playing. Regarding fees, most casinos and payment processors don't impose extra charges for using this method. However, some carriers may charge a small fee for the SMS verification process, so it's always advisable to check with your mobile provider.
The transparency regarding fees is crucial. Reputable casinos will clearly outline all associated costs in their terms and conditions. It’s also important to remember that exceeding your credit limit or failing to pay your mobile bill on time can result in additional charges from your mobile carrier, which are unrelated to the casino transaction itself. Therefore, responsible financial management is essential when using this payment method.
